## Understanding OBD Diagnostic Devices

An code reader is a dedicated instrument that plugs into a automobile’s OBD port to access the electronic control unit. The term OBD means On-Board Diagnostics, which is a universal protocol that observes multiple aspects of a vehicle’s function.

These diagnostic devices differ from basic models that merely retrieve error codes to sophisticated diagnostic tools that provide comprehensive features such as live data streaming, system testing, and advanced diagnostics.

## Varieties of OBD Scan Tools

OBD diagnostic tools are available in multiple forms, each with distinct capabilities:

1. Entry-level Code Readers: These inexpensive tools can retrieve and clear generic DTCs from the engine computer. They typically cost between $20-$100 and deliver limited functionality.

2. Consumer Scan Tools: These mid-range tools feature enhanced features beyond simple code reading, such as accessing live data and manufacturer-specific codes. They generally cost between $100-$300.

3. Professional-grade Diagnostic Scanners: These sophisticated devices deliver comprehensive analysis functions, including actuator testing, coding capabilities, and interface to numerous vehicle systems.

4. Wi-Fi OBD Adapters: These compact devices connect to the OBD socket and send data via Bluetooth to a tablet or computer running dedicated OBD apps.

## How OBD Scanners Work

When you plug in an OBD diagnostic tool to your automobile’s OBD port (typically positioned under the dashboard on the left side), it forms a communication channel with the car’s electronic control unit.

The diagnostic tool communicates a signal to the ECU, which replies with stored information about the car’s performance. This feedback encompasses any diagnostic trouble codes that indicate problems with specific systems of the car.

The data exchange between the device and the vehicle adheres to common formats created by the Society of Automotive Engineers (SAE), making sure consistency across diverse automobile manufacturers and models.

## Decoding OBD Error Codes

OBD DTCs adhere to a universal structure to assist technicians identify specific problems with a vehicle. Each code consists of a prefix followed by 4 numerals:

1. The beginning character indicates the system affected:

– “P” means Drivetrain (engine, transmission, etc.)

– “B” stands for Comfort Systems (airbags, power seats, etc.)

– “C” indicates Suspension (brakes, steering, etc.)

– “U” stands for Network faults

2. The second character indicates whether the code is universal (0) or brand-specific (1).

3. The remaining digits identify the specific details of the issue.

Decoding these codes helps you to locate specific problems with your vehicle and have educated choices about needed maintenance.

## Restrictions of OBD Code Readers

While OBD code readers are extremely valuable, they do have some constraints:

1. They cannot identify all forms of faults. Mechanical issues that don’t set off a sensor reading won’t generate a DTC.

2. They give a first step for troubleshooting, but additional testing is often necessary to locate the specific source of a problem.

3. Simple diagnostic tools might miss manufacturer-specific codes or advanced faults.

4. Decoding codes requires some knowledge of automotive systems.

Despite these restrictions, OBD diagnostic tools continue to be invaluable instruments for car diagnosis.
